Letter of Jeremiah 1:7 In-Context

5 especially when you see large crowds of people walking in front of and behind them, worshipping them. But say to yourself, Lord, we want to worship you.
6 For God's angel is with you, examining your souls.
7 A carpenter smooths out the tongues of the idols. They are covered in gold and silver, but they are fake and unable to speak.
8 The Gentiles take gold and place crowns on their gods' heads, like a young girl playing dress up.
9 Sometimes the priests secretly take away the gold and silver from their gods to spend on themselves and give to prostitutes in the brothels.
